Early Life and Career

Before diving into the specifics of Sandy Stone's departure from Olivia Records, it's crucial to understand her background and the context in which she made her mark. Born in 1936, Sandy Stone navigated a world that was far less understanding and accepting of transgender individuals than it is today. Her early life was marked by personal challenges and a quest for self-discovery, which eventually led her to embrace her true identity as a woman.

Sandy Stone's transition was a significant step, not only for her personally but also for the burgeoning transgender community. In the 1970s, she became involved with Olivia Records, a women's music collective that was dedicated to producing and promoting music by women, for women. This was a radical and groundbreaking endeavor at the time, providing a platform for female artists who were often marginalized by the mainstream music industry. Sandy Stone's technical expertise was invaluable to Olivia Records. As a sound engineer, she played a crucial role in the recording and production of their albums. Her skills helped to create a professional and polished sound that contributed to the collective's success.

The Olivia Records Controversy

The controversy surrounding Sandy Stone's role at Olivia Records is a complex and sensitive issue. It highlights the challenges of intersectionality and the evolving understanding of gender identity within feminist spaces. While Olivia Records was founded on principles of female empowerment and inclusivity, some members struggled with the idea of including a transgender woman in their ranks. The debate centered on the definition of womanhood and whether a person assigned male at birth could truly be considered a woman. This perspective, known as trans-exclusionary radical feminism (TERF), argues that transgender women are not women and should not be included in women-only spaces.

Stone's presence sparked heated discussions and internal conflict within the collective. Some members felt that her inclusion would undermine the experiences and identities of cisgender women. Others argued that excluding her would be a betrayal of feminist principles of inclusivity and solidarity. These conflicting viewpoints created a deeply divided atmosphere within Olivia Records, making it increasingly difficult for Sandy Stone to continue her work there. The pressure and animosity eventually led to her departure in 1979. While the circumstances of her departure were undoubtedly painful, Sandy Stone refused to be silenced or marginalized. In the wake of her departure, Stone continued to work as a sound engineer and pursue her academic interests. She earned a Ph.D. in the history of consciousness from the University of California, Santa Cruz, and went on to become a professor at the University of Texas at Austin. Her academic work focused on the intersection of technology, identity, and culture, reflecting her own experiences and insights.
